1、文件引入:

静态文件存放:D:\Xampp\htdocs\tp\public\static

只要是:Lib/    第三方插件  和  static/    资源(js、css、img)

2、新建文件:视图文件index.html即为主页用静态文件替换即可

tp实战之一    tp实战之一(或者 $this->view->fetch();)

3、修改静态资源路径:

think基类下的view.php文件指定了静态资源存放路径

tp实战之一

因此我们应该修改上述index.html文件中静态资源引入路径

tp实战之一(原来)

tp实战之一(之后)

4、创建基类Base.php(中间层)很多时候有一些常量或者公共操作需要被所有的自定义控制器调用这时仅仅通过控制器的初始化方法是做不到的 因为他不能对所有的控制器都有效,让其他自定义控制器直接继承该基类

5、模板分离:创建公共文件将模板进行分离

在View目录下创建公共文件夹public将公共部分创建html文件放入其中,使用include将分离出去的文件导入到私有文件

tp实战之一tp实战之一

6、模板继承:

公共模板(父模板)base.html 只允许{include}公共文件和{block}标签区块

子模板extend继承父模板实现区块即可

tp实战之一

tp实战之一

6、使用{load}标签简化外部资源导入,href="js/css"

tp实战之一

tp实战之一


相关文章:

  • 2021-04-26
  • 2021-07-16
  • 2021-10-07
  • 2022-12-23
  • 2022-01-07
  • 2021-04-14
  • 2022-01-02
猜你喜欢
  • 2021-10-28
  • 2021-12-17
  • 2021-08-25
  • 2021-04-09
  • 2021-10-27
相关资源
相似解决方案